Wesley St, Oatlands NSW 2117 is a small residential street where homes sit on varied terrain, with 8 properties elevated above the street level and 5 below it. A portion of the housing stock is subject to bushfire and flood overlays, and 10 homes have flood checks recommended. The street is composed entirely of houses, with 1 sale recorded in the past 12 months and a 5-year turnover rate of 33.3%. With insufficient recent sales to determine price positioning relative to the suburb median, buyers should compare recent nearby sales to gauge value.

Is Wesley St an expensive or affordable street relative to Oatlands?

House prices on Wesley St are not calculated relative to the Oatlands suburb median because there are insufficient recent sales to support a reliable price index. Buyers should compare recent sales of detached houses on Wesley St against nearby streets to gauge relative value.

What are the risk and overlay factors on Wesley St?

Five properties face a bushfire overlay, while none are heritage-listed. Flood risk is present on five properties, with ten recommended for a flood check. The remaining properties have no flood risk identified or are not mapped. Buyers should review council mapping, flood reports, and insurance costs before purchasing.

Are properties on Wesley St mostly on high, level or low ground?

The street has a mixed elevation profile with eight homes on the high side and five on the low side. No homes sit on level ground. Different elevations influence site characteristics, so buyers should assess the specific property's elevation rather than relying on the street average.

Is Wesley St mostly houses or apartments?

Wesley St has 15 residential properties, all of which are houses. There are no apartments on the street. The housing stock is exclusively detached houses, duplexes, or terraces.

How many properties have sold on Wesley St?

One house sold in the past 12 months, with no apartments sold. The 5-year turnover rate for houses is 33.3%, meaning one-third of the house stock changed ownership. Apartment turnover data is unavailable.
